I bought this lens, along with the RF 24mm F1.4 to carry out a back to back test. To cut a long story short, I ended up keeping this lens and returning the F1.4, reason being, the image quality difference was not sufficient to warrant the significant price difference. The F1.4 image quality is superior - but not by a lot (my opinion from real life testing). The Image Stabilisation on the F1.8 is also a bonus.
